Definition of Fixer-upper

1. Noun. A house or other dwelling in need of repair (usually offered for sale at a low price).


Definition of Fixer-upper

1. Noun. (American English) A house, property, car, or other object that needs to be fixed up or repaired, often purchased as an investment. ¹

2. Noun. A person who tinkers or fixes things up. ¹
